More ancient TV stuff. Last night at Amoeba I picked up the old Silva CD of music from "The Adventures of Robinson Crusoe". This was for a 13 episode version of Defoe's story that appeared on British TV back in the early '60s. The music by Robert Mellin and Gian-Piero Reverberi is charmingly melodic and very listenable. There's little "exotic" flavor of the south seas in the music, rather it seems to be scoring the main character's longing for home. There's a long tech note that apologizes at great length about the defects of the source tapes, but it all sounds great to my ears.

Apparently the show featured many flashbacks to Crusoe's life in England before he got stranded. Anybody ever see this? I'm rather curious to know how it worked.

On a whim I recently picked up Lalaland's new "Days of Our Lives" set. Now, I've never been any sort of devotee of daytime soap operas but I'm finding this collection of music very pleasing indeed. Nobody's going to mistake it for Korngold or Steiner, obviously, but there's an agreeably chill, trance-like vibe to a lot of the stuff on the first disc that's really floating my boat right now after a loooooooooooonnnnnnnnggggggggg night at the office. Feels like equal time is given to actual instruments played by real people and the occasional dusting of samplers and synthesizers. Some choir too, if my ears do not deceive me. Definitely not for all tastes hereabouts, but I figured I'd throw this out there for those who feel like taking a chance.
